Fig. O - Cleaning the filter
The filter is re-usable and should be cleaned regularly.
The dust filter is located on the motor unit and protects
the motor from dust. To reach this filter, lift both latches
to the open position & lift the motor unit from its location.
Rotate the cap at the bottom of the filter in an anti-
clockwise direction & remove it. The filter can then also
be removed.
Clean the filter. Shake off excess dust by tapping the
filter into a suitable container. Attention: Dry vacuuming
must not be carried out without the dust filter fitted.
Warning! Do not use a brush or compressed air to clean
the filter.
Figs. O, T,&U-Changing the filter
The dust filter is located on the motor unit and protects
the motor from dust. To reach this filter, lift both latches
(8) to the open position & lift the motor unit (1) from its
location. Rotate the cap at the bottom of the filter in an
anti-clockwise direction & remove it. The filter can then
also be removed and a new one fitted.
Replace the motor unit & fasten the latches. Attention:
Dry vacuuming must not be carried out without the dust
filter fitted.
Hints for optimum use
When vacuuming stairs, always start at the bottom and
work your way up. Position the appliance on the floor
and do the stairs until halfway. Then carry the appliance
to a stable position which is at least one stair below your
working position, and do the top half of the stairs.

Maintenance
Continuous satisfactory operation depends upon proper
appliance care and regular cleaning. Clean the Vacuum
Cleaner body with a damp cloth & allow it to dry
thoroughly before using it again.
Do not use any abrasive or solvent-based cleaner. Do
not immerse the appliance in water. Regularly clean the
ventilation slots in your appliance using a soft brush or
dry cloth.
Warning! Before cleaning and maintenance, switch the
appliance off and unplug it from the electrical supply.
Helpful Hints
Do not immerse t he appliance, cord set or plug in
liquids.
Do not block the vents.
Avoid inhaling dust when emptying the dust bag.
Always keep the brush, crevice tool and other
accessories away from the body while the unit is in
operation.
Always empty the appliance outside.
Use extra care when cleaning stairs. Always start at
the bottom stair & work up.
Use caution when v acuuming at top of stairs, near
children, etc.
Always be aware of the position of the power cable
and hose so as to avoid a tripping hazard during use.
Do not use this appliance on animals.
Disconnect the product from the electrical supply
before emptying, cleaning or carrying out any
maintenance on the appliance.

Protecting the environment
Separate collection. This product must not be
disposed of with normal household waste.
Should you find one day that your Black & Decker
product needs replacement, or if it is of no further use to
you, do not dispose it off with other household waste.
Make this product available for separate collection.
Separate collection of used products and
packaging allows materials to be recycled and
used again. Use of recycled materials helps prevent
environmental pollution and reduces the demand for raw
materials.
Local regulations may provide for separate collection of
electrical products from the household, at municipal
waste sites or by the retailer when you purchase a new
product.
